Heads-up for security review: the Pellwick notifier's fan-out worker was backing up because retries weren't jittered, so bursts hammered the queue in lockstep. We added jitter plus a per-topic backpressure cap. No auth paths touched, but the retry payloads now include a sanitized header set worth a look. The fix shipped in the build referenced by the token below.

build token for bageg-yahof: htk3_673

Subject: Large-Deal Discount Policy — Update

Team, ahead of our incoming director's start date, a recap: discounts above 20% on Orvane platform deals now require executive sign-off, and stacked promotions are discontinued. Deal desk turnaround stays at two business days. Exceptions in flight are grandfathered through quarter end. The underlying strategy is outlined in the confidential note below.

confidential, kagaf-faduf: Headcount on the Ralix team goes from 5 to 117 by the end of November. Gross margin on Ralix came in at 12 percent against a plan of 10 percent.

**Action item (PM-2041, Glintworks outage):** Health checks behind the Bramble load balancer marked nodes healthy while the app was still warming caches, causing the 14-minute error spike. Fix: switch /healthz to a readiness probe that verifies cache warm-up and DB connectivity, and tighten check cadence so flapping nodes eject faster. Reviewer: confirm the thresholds below won't cause mass ejection during a rolling deploy — that's the failure mode we're trading against. Proposed constants follow.

constants for yagaf-taweg:
WEIGHTS = {
    "belael": 881,
    "pelael": 167,
    "ulaix": 116,
}

Handover: stale-cache postmortem on Quillbeam's pricing service. Root cause: TTL never refreshed after the failover in the Drossel cluster. Fix shipped; invalidation now keyed on upstream version. Marek owns the follow-up alert. Dashboards look clean for 48h. For the sync, note we bumped eviction thresholds and pinned replica counts. Current service configuration values are as follows.

config for fajop-bahop:
[sorion]
port = 3306
region = west-1
host = sorion.merlaqforge.example
team = wenael
timeout_ms = 500
retries = 3